Detailed explanation-1: -Majuli. With a total area of 352 square kilometres (136 square miles), “Majuli” is the world’s largest river island and it attracts tourists from all over the world. It is an island in the Brahmaputra River, Assam and in 2016 it became the first island to be made a district in India.

Detailed explanation-2: -Majuli, in the Brahmaputra River, is the largest inhabited riverine island in the world.

Detailed explanation-3: -Majuli Majuli means “the land between two parallel rivers”, and the island was formed by the merging of Brahmaputra and its anabranches in the Indian state of Assam. It is situated in the upper reaches of the river Brahmaputra. Thus, Majuli is the largest inhabited riverine island in the world.

Detailed explanation-4: -Nongkhnum River Island is the biggest river island in Meghalaya and the second biggest river island in Asia, after Majuli Island in Assam. It is located at a distance of about 14 Km from the headquarter of the District, Nongstoin and at a distance of about 63 km from Mairang Sub‐Division.
